Transaction 2c6e154dff61abe750d63f487608cbfd0a46ae062a57bb64c88ee725f2e620a7
1 Input
1 Output
-
2c6e154dff61abe750d63f487608cbfd0a46ae062a57bb64c88ee725f2e620a7:0
- value
- 49943300
- script pubkey
- OP_0 OP_PUSHBYTES_20 160a1bae8a348a961d73e3fe9f1aa9cf03a30b3f
- address
- bc1qzc9pht52xj9fv8tnu0lf7x4feup6xzel55j6xv